Vince Gilligan, renowned creator of Breaking Bad, is back with a new Apple TV series titled Pluribus, starring Rhea Seehorn from Better Call Saul. Known for his groundbreaking work in drama, Gilligan now explores a different genre, with Pluribus receiving a perfect 100% rating on Rotten Tomatoes.
Pluribus centers on Carol, a cynical romance novelist played by Seehorn. She is among the rare few immune to a mysterious space-born virus that connects humanity into a hive mind, causing everyone else to experience relentless happiness and generosity.
The first two episodes premiered on November 6, 2025, on Apple TV. New episodes will be released weekly until December 26, 2025.
To promote Pluribus, several award-winning actors from Breaking Bad reunited for a short teaser. The trailer modifies a scene from the pilot where Carol interacts with a government official via her TV phone, who explains the hive mind situation and plans to include her.
In the teaser, Carol instead watches a montage of people worldwide mechanically telling her:
"Your life is your own, we are sorry we upset you, and we only want to make you happy."
These individuals consistently refer to themselves as "we".
